1. AI-Powered Picture & Sound Enhancement
Artificial Intelligence is transforming home entertainment. TVs from LG and Sony are equipped with AI Picture Pro and AI Sound Pro, which automatically optimize picture clarity and audio based on your environment and what you’re watching. Whether you’re watching a moody drama or a live sports game, the display adjusts in real-time for the most immersive, cinema-like experience.

4. Cloud Gaming & High Refresh Rates
Gamers, rejoice! The latest smart TVs support cloud gaming platforms like NVIDIA GeForce NOW, Xbox Cloud Gaming, and Amazon Luna — no console required. LG and Sony TVs, in particular, offer up to 120Hz refresh rates, low input lag, and Variable Refresh Rate (VRR) support for buttery-smooth gameplay that rivals dedicated gaming monitors.

8. Advanced Connectivity & Smart Standards
Connectivity is key in 2025. Expect Wi-Fi 6E, HDMI 2.1, and Matter smart home standard support across most premium TVs. Whether it’s an 8 K-ready Sony Bravia, a gaming-optimized LG OLED, or a user-friendly Haier Android TV, these features ensure smoother streaming, faster gaming, and seamless device integration.
